Abstract

PURPOSE:To obtain the titled fiber of high strength, having significantly high light resistance, through such a process that a dope is prepared by dissolving the raw polymer in concentrated sulfuric acid dispersed with carbon particles to contain specified proportion of the carbon particles with specific size in the final fiber. CONSTITUTION:First, an optically anisotropic dope is prepared by dissolving a poly-p-phenylene terephthalamide polymer as the raw material in 95-101% conc. sulfuric acid dispersed with carbon particles having an average size of 10-50mmu in a proportion of 0.1-10wt.% so that the polymer concentration be >=15wt.%. Thence, this dope is extruded through a spinneret, being passed through an air followed by introduction into a coagulating bath. Finally, the resulting coagulated yarn drawn from the bath is washed with water followed by drying, thus obtaining the objective fiber.
